Photo #: 80-G-K-14222 (Color)

WAVES study aircraft mechanics

At Naval Air Station, Lakehurst, New Jersey, during World War II.
Seaman 2nd Class Elaine Olsen (left) and Seaman 2nd Class Ted Snow are learning to take down a radial aircraft engine block.

Official U.S. Navy Photograph, now in the collections of the National Archives.
